Core Concept
A bitcoin casino game is any casino-style game where bets and payouts use bitcoin or related cryptocurrencies. Common formats include slots, table games, and provably fair titles that use blockchain proofs to verify outcomes.
Using bitcoin changes the mechanics around deposits, withdrawals, and sometimes house edge transparency. Players enjoy reduced processing times and fewer geographic restrictions, but they also accept price volatility and different regulatory considerations.

Payment/Costs (if relevant)
Payments in bitcoin typically incur network transaction fees that vary by congestion. Casino platforms may also charge withdrawal or conversion fees, so read fee schedules carefully.
Because bitcoin value fluctuates, the fiat equivalent of deposits and withdrawals can change between the time you fund and the time you cash out. Consider timing and fee strategies when planning large moves.
Safety/Risks or Best Practices
Security starts with your personal wallet and device hygiene. Use strong passwords, two-factor authentication, and hardware wallets for sizable balances. Avoid reusing addresses for public deposits when privacy is a concern.
Understand the regulatory landscape where you live. Some countries restrict or prohibit crypto gambling, and compliance varies by platform. Keep records of transactions and be cautious with unlicensed sites.
